Defining Luxury in the Context of Tiny Home Glamping
When it comes to luxury in tiny home glamping, space isn't what matters most these days. People are looking for smart design solutions instead. A recent study from Glamping Insights found that around two thirds of campers actually care more about good craftsmanship, private areas, and special touches than how big their accommodation is. Tiny homes now come equipped with things like carefully selected lights, warm floors underfoot, and natural bath stuff that makes them feel really upscale despite their small footprint. These little spaces have become something called micro-luxury spots where folks get both comfort and a sense of purpose built right into every corner.
Premium Finishes and Their Impact on Guest Experience
When properties invest in quality materials, guests notice and are willing to pay more for their stay. Take quartz countertops and reclaimed teak floors for instance. According to that recent Hospitality Trends Report from 2023 looking at around 150 glamping spots, places with these features typically command about 23% higher nightly rates. Beyond just looks, smart additions like soundproof walls and energy efficient windows really boost comfort levels without making the space feel too modern or out of place. These upgrades strike just the right balance between keeping that cozy rustic vibe while still offering all the comforts one would expect from a luxury accommodation.
Smart Layout Choices That Enhance Comfort Without Sacrificing Space
Getting the most out of small spaces starts with clever layout choices. Many tiny homes now feature L-shaped kitchens alongside modular furniture arrangements that let different areas serve multiple purposes throughout the day. Take one particular 320 square foot model as an example it has sliding walls that can turn the main living space into a cozy bedroom when needed. Surprisingly enough, guests still rate their comfort level around 85%, according to Tiny Living Journal from last year. What makes these compact designs work so well is how they balance practical needs without sacrificing comfort factors that matter most to people living in them.

Energy Efficiency and Weather Resilience in Tiny Home Construction
Insulation and ventilation strategies for year-round comfort
Keeping things at a comfortable temperature inside tiny homes really depends on good insulation work and managing air movement properly. When it comes down to it, spray foam beats regular fiberglass hands down in super cold conditions since it has an R-value of around 6.5 per inch compared to just 3.8 for fiberglass. For folks living where humidity is high, natural materials such as sheep's wool can be great too, offering decent insulation at about 4.0 per inch plus they wick away moisture which helps keep walls dry. Getting ventilation right matters a lot too. Installing proper roof vents or going for heat recovery systems stops condensation from forming inside walls, something experts in building science have been emphasizing since their latest studies came out in 2023 because this directly affects whether mold grows or not over time.

Balancing off-grid performance with climate-specific limitations
Building in the Arctic means spending extra on triple glazing and better insulation for the foundation base, which typically adds around 18 to 22 percent to overall construction expenses according to recent tiny home energy reports from 2024. But these investments pay off big time since they reduce heating requirements by about forty percent. When constructing homes in desert regions, builders focus more on reflective roof materials and designing spaces that allow air to flow through naturally. Meanwhile down at the coastlines where saltwater is everywhere, contractors need to use special stainless steel hardware because regular bolts just don't stand up to all that moisture over time. For those going completely off grid, combining solar panels with some kind of backup like propane tanks works surprisingly well most of the time. These hybrid setups manage to keep power running roughly 97 out of every 100 days, even when harsh winter storms roll in and last for weeks on end.
Sustainable Materials and Eco-Conscious Building Practices
We're seeing a real move towards sustainable construction these days, and this isn't just about being environmentally responsible but also responding to what people actually want. Market research from Allied Market Research in 2023 suggests that the green building materials market could hit around $1.3 trillion by 2027. This growth comes from folks who care about their carbon footprint when traveling and governments offering various incentives for greener practices. Tiny homes constructed using ethically sourced materials cut down on overall emissions during their entire life cycle by approximately 45% compared to regular houses. This makes them a great fit for glamping operations which aim to blend in with the natural surroundings instead of disrupting them.

Top Eco-Friendly Materials Used in Modern Tiny Home Construction
- Cross-laminated timber (CLT): Delivers concrete-level strength with 75% lower embodied carbon
- Recycled steel roofing: Durable in harsh weather and diverts 8 million tons of scrap metal from landfills annually
- Hempcrete: Offers R-3.5 per inch insulation and naturally regulates humidity
- Recycled plastic composites: Ideal for decking and cladding due to superior moisture resistance
Durability and Weather Resistance of Recycled Composites in Outdoor Environments
These composite materials created from recycled plastics mixed with wood fibers can handle some seriously harsh conditions, staying intact even when temps dip down to -40 degrees Fahrenheit or soar up past 190 degrees without warping or developing cracks. In lab tests that speed up the aging process, they beat regular untreated wood by around three times over. The addition of UV stabilizers means these products won't fade away after being exposed to sunlight, which makes them ideal choices for those wanting to set up camp near beaches or high altitude spots where sun exposure is intense. And let's talk about maintenance requirements too they need way less upkeep than traditional wood options, cutting down on required care by almost all but 10%. This dramatic reduction in maintenance work becomes especially valuable when dealing with properties located far off the beaten path or in areas that are difficult to reach regularly.

Core Principles of Maximizing Functionality in Compact Spaces
The real secret to making tiny homes work so well lies in designing things that do multiple jobs at once. Think about it this way: almost everything inside needs to pull double duty somehow. Staircases often hide storage compartments underneath them, kitchen islands aren't just for cooking but also become extra seats when needed, and those raised beds in the ceiling area usually have plenty of room below for storing stuff too. According to recent surveys from Tiny Living in 2023, around three out of four tiny house residents actually care more about how efficiently they use their space than they do about having lots of square footage available.

Vertical Storage and Space-Saving Strategies in High-Traffic Areas
Maximizing vertical space through floor-to-ceiling cabinets, magnetic knife strips, and ceiling-mounted racks can boost storage capacity by 40%. Narrow pull-out pantries (10" deep) and under-stair wine storage demonstrate how overlooked areas become valuable assets. In compact kitchens and bathrooms, vertical thinking transforms constraints into opportunities.

Integrating solar power for reliable off-grid energy in remote locations
Solar panel arrays generating 800–1,200 kWh annually support full off-grid operation, powering lighting, appliances, and climate control. Lithium-ion battery banks (10–15 kWh) store excess energy, while advanced charge controllers protect system integrity. Panels angled at 30°–45° optimize sun exposure year-round, a crucial adjustment for mountainous or cloud-heavy regions.
Benefits and maintenance of composting toilets in glamping settings
Composting toilets cut down on water usage dramatically, around 98% in fact, while turning waste into safe compost that doesn't smell bad thanks to natural breakdown processes. Maintenance isn't too complicated either. Most people just need to toss in some coconut coir or similar materials once a month, and then take out the finished compost about once a year. For those looking at sustainability options, these systems are becoming increasingly popular. According to recent data from the Eco Hospitality Report in 2023, nearly two thirds of luxury camping businesses aiming for LEED certification have made the switch to composting toilets as part of their green initiatives.

Portability and mobility features for flexible deployment
Lightweight aluminum frames and removable hitch systems allow 400 sq ft units to be relocated in under four hours. Retractable stabilizer jacks and foldable decks streamline setup on uneven terrain. Torsion axles rated for 7,000 lb payloads support frequent moves without compromising structural integrity.
Designing for indoor-outdoor connectivity to expand perceived space
When full height sliding glass doors open right into the backyard, they create this amazing connection between living spaces and outdoor decks that can expand usable area by around 40% during nice weather months. The same goes for those convertible walls that disappear when opened wide. Teak floors built to withstand weather changes run all the way through from dining areas straight out to barbecue stations, making it feel like one continuous space. And don't forget about those retractable awnings that pop out whenever it starts drizzling unexpectedly. According to recent industry research, most people who enjoy glamping want to feel immersed in nature but still want creature comforts too. About three quarters of them actually prefer designs that blend both elements together rather than keeping them separate.
